The most important computer skill you can learn is saving your work. Whether you are creating a budget, typing a resume, or entering checks in a checkbook program, saving your work is key. This chapter covers the basics of not only saving a document, but also opening a saved document, creating a new document, printing a document, and more. Like the previous chapter, the skills you learn in this chapter are skills you can use throughout your computing experience. That's one of the great things about Windows XP: Basic skills, such as saving, opening, or printing a document, work the same in most Windows programs.
